What Emepelle Is
When I first looked into Emepelle, I found that it is a skincare line designed mainly for menopausal skin. My understanding is that it focuses on helping with dryness, loss of firmness, and visible signs of aging that often become more noticeable during menopause. I like that it is positioned as a targeted solution rather than a general moisturizer.

Things I Would Keep in Mind Before Buying
Before I buy Emepelle, I would keep a few important points in mind. First, results can vary from person to person. Second, skincare products usually need consistent use before any visible improvement shows up. Third, because this line is more specialized, I would expect a higher price than a basic drugstore moisturizer.
